Abstract

The present invention relates to a hot-water mat boiler and, more specifically, to a hot-water mat boiler capable of performing split heating in which a drive valve is opened and closed by a controller to allow hot-water necessary for heating to circulate through one or more of a plurality of circulation conduits that are independently installed in the interior of the mat to be separated from each other so that it is possible to heat the whole mat, or to selectively heat only a portion of the mat which a user wants to heat, thereby saving energy. In addition, hot-water at different temperatures circulates through the plurality of circulation conduits provided in the interior of the mat so that physical therapy can be performed on respective body parts at different temperatures according to the user's preference, and it is possible to reduce a heating time of a heater and save energy through a pre-heating means that preheats the circulating hot-water using latent heat.
